What is it about this galaxy that captures our imaginations? It is the unforgettable heroes and villains: the farm boy with a destiny, the scruffy looking nerf herder, the determined princess, and the dark lord whose breathing is the sound of cinematic history. It is the worlds themselves! Think of Tatooine's binary sunset, a visual so powerful it has been recreated countless times. Or consider the lush moon of Endor, the bustling ecumenopolis of Coruscant, or the stark, chilling beauty of Hoth. It is the feeling that somewhere beyond our star-charts, whole civilizations are rising and falling in an epic struggle.
The galaxy just keeps expanding! From the original flash of cinematic brilliance, a universe of stories has exploded into hyperspace
We have thrilling television shows like The Mandalorian and The Clone Wars, epic video games, and entire libraries filled with novels and comics. Every new tale adds another layer to the grand holocron of lore.
Did you know the iconic roar of Chewbacca was a mix of bears, badgers, and even a walrus?
When you strip away the starships and blasters, you find a story as timeless as the Jedi Order itself: a tale of hope versus despair, light against darkness.
It is the story of a young pilot from the Outer Rim who trusts his feelings to make an impossible shot.
It is about family, loss, redemption, and choosing your own destiny.
So whether you are ten years old building a LEGO X-wing or sixty debating the finer points of the Jedi Code on a holonet forum, you are part of this incredible adventure. Welcome to the galaxy!

The Mandalorian is not just another sci-fi TV show; it's a masterpiece that has taken the world by storm. From its stunning visuals to its heart-wrenching storyline, this series has something for everyone. With its captivating characters and thrilling action sequences, it has redefined what it means to be a TV show.
The Mandalorian has truly captured the imagination of audiences worldwide, with its compelling storytelling and impressive production values. The show's protagonist, a bounty hunter known as the Mandalorian, is a fascinating character with a complex past that draws viewers in. And the child Grogu, more popularly known as Baby Yoda, has become an instant pop culture icon with his adorable appearance and innocent charm.
